Perkbox wins Flexible Benefits Provider of the Year
LONDON – 9 September 2016 – Perkbox, UK’s largest and fastest growing benefits provider has scooped the Flexible and Voluntary Benefits Provider of the Year award at the WSB (Workplace Savings and Benefits) Awards 2016 held at Royal Garden Hotel, London, last night.
The brand, which fought off Equiniti, Simplyhealth and YBS Share Place for the coveted award, has become the definitive employee and customer digital engagement platform for businesses of all sizes. Founded in 2015, Perkbox now has over 300,000 members and services some of the world’s biggest brands including Worldpay, BUPA, AXA and British Gas alongside thousands of SMEs.
Its technology has transformed the way employee and customer benefits are managed and redeemed, and has optimised the way in which employers may recognise a job well done.
The WSB Awards recognises both employer and provider excellence, celebrating reward strategies and practice within all types of organisations.
Commenting on the award, Saurav Chopra, CEO and co-founder of Perkbox, said: “We strive to be nothing less than best in class for employee engagement, so we are incredibly proud to have had our efforts over the last 18 months recognised with such a prestigious industry award. We set up this company with a mission to help all businesses prosper in a challenging economic environment by building happier, healthier and thus more productive work places. We’re very much looking forward to continuing our work in helping more organisations across the country become the employer of choice.”
Perkbox addresses the gap in the market for an holistic employee engagement and wellbeing platform that not only offers employees attractive practical and salary-sacrifice benefits, but also integrates a reward & recognition capability with a platform that promotes financial, emotional and physical wellbeing. It has become an indispensable tool for employers, MDs and HR directors.
The brand has since helped businesses gain recognition as pioneers in employee engagement. Snowflake Gelato, a chain of luxury ice cream parlours in London, was recently shortlisted as a finalist for having the Most Effective Benefits Programme in this year’s HR Excellence Awards. Meanwhile, Perkbox helped Next Stage, a social care service for vulnerable people, reduce staff turnover from 58% to 14% in just six months. Such is the success of their employee engagement programme that it is currently a finalist in the Personnel Today Awards 2016 for Best Employee Benefits.
